Swimming Pool Chemicals Trichloroisocyanuric Acid
Trichloroisocyanuric Acid Granular (TCCA) is a disinfectant, algicide and bactericide mainly for swimming pools. It is also used as a bleaching agent in the textile industry. Sodium Dichloroisocyanurate (SDIC) For Water Treatment

Chlorine dioxide Chlorine dioxide is an excellent broad spectrum oxidising biocide which is It is effective at low concentrations and is used in a large number of applications such as disinfection, sanitisation and water treatment. It has more than 2.5 times the oxidising capability of chlorine and requires a lower contact time.

Sanitiser: Chemicals that act as both detergent and disinfectant. Surfactant: The word is an abbreviation of the phrase 'surface active agent'. A surfactant is a chemical compound that reduces the interfacial tension between water and other liquids such as fats and oils. Surfactants types are cationic, anionic, non-ionic and amphoteric.

- How do biocides work?
- Biocides work by targeting and neutralizing harmful microorganisms such as bacteria, fungi, and algae. They disrupt cellular processes or damage the cell structures of these organisms, thereby preventing them from growing and reproducing. Why are biocides important in water treatment?
